Minutes — Management Meeting, Franchise Agreement Review

Present: Dorn, Havell, Struse. Topic: Wrenfold Bakery franchise terms. Royalty set at agreed rate; marketing levy deferred one year. Finance to model cash impact of six new Ketter Plains units by Friday. Legal sign-off pending. Next review in two weeks. The related confidential plan is recorded below.

management briefing: The pricing group signed off on a budget of $40.7 million for Project Holath. The renewal with Holethax Holdings closes at $35.8 million a year, 63 percent above the last contract.

Alert: TIDETABLE_DRIFT. The Saltmere tide-table widget is showing predictions offset by more than 20 minutes from the reference dataset. Root cause last two times: stale harmonic coefficients after a failed nightly sync. Impact: harbor customers see wrong high-tide times. Fix is a manual coefficient reload; takes five minutes. Procedure and recent incident notes are on the internal page.

wiki page, bagef-yajof: https://sentry.sivrelcloud.corp/board

Quick heads-up on Pinwheel UI versioning: we cut a minor release every sprint, and anything touching component props needs a changeset file in the PR. No changeset, no merge — the bot will nag you. Majors are rare and go through the design council first. The full policy, with examples of what counts as breaking, lives on the internal page below.

wiki page, bahip-yahip: https://grafana.qirvanlabs.corp/browse/display/projects/cc3a1b9dbfc9

Runbook: Account recovery — FeedCheck validator

Quick one for the sync: if the FeedCheck podcast feed validator locks out its service account (usually after three failed RSS auth retries), validation just silently stalls and folks start pinging us about stale episode checks. Don't restart the whole box — it won't help. Instead, hit the Marlowe recovery console, pick the validator account, and choose manual reset. When it prompts you, use the recovery passphrase below.

unlock words, fawig-bagef: olidor-holir-istox-holath-tamys-quenion-giliel